Waiting Period Uncontested divorces usually take two to three months, after filing in our experience, and contested divorces can take up to eighteen months. D If you have gone through a contested divorce, and if there is no appeal, your divorce will be final thirty days after the judge signs the final decree.
To obtain an absolute divorce, one spouse must first prove that at least one ground (a legally accepted reason) for absolute divorce exists. There are two types of grounds. Grounds based on the fault of a spouse.
Maryland is one of several states that offer no fault divorce.Limited divorce is also an option under the grounds of cruelty, separation or desertion. Limited divorce, which is often considered a form of legal separation, allows a couple to be designated their independent status while also remaining legally married.
A limited divorce allows the court to direct the course of the parties' separation and provides for relief that can't wait for 12-months. Once a party files a Complaint for Limited Divorce, the Maryland family court judge assigned to the case can: Decide child custody. Enter a visitation arrangement.
